HC Deb 20 April 1993 vol 223 c60W
Mr. Pawsey

To ask the Secretary of State for Education if he will bring forward proposals to alter the criteria used in the universities research assessment exercise to ensure that those universities whose work is geared towards the needs of the industry and the economy are favoured; and if he will take steps to alter the membership of assessment panels to increase representation from industry.

Mr. Boswell

Arrangements for research assessment are a matter for the higher education funding councils. They will be consulting institutions and others on arrangements for future assessment exercises. Universities and colleges were free to submit evidence of the full range of their research in the research assessment exercise undertaken last year by the Universities Funding Council, including that related to the needs of industry.
